Radiology Technologist (Travel) — Hilo, Hawaii. This travel assignment starts on 06/15/2026 and runs for 13 weeks in a hospital radiology department with rotating shifts and an average of 3 on-call days per month. Weekly pay ranges from $1,859 to $1,975 with no guaranteed hours. The role requires a Hawaii Radiologic Technologist license by start date, ARRT certification, and BLS. Candidates should be prepared for onsite coverage across multiple facilities as needed.

Responsibilities
- Perform radiologic imaging procedures using DR fixed, DR fluoro, C-arms, and portable DR equipment
- Operate radiographic equipment safely and independently; apply radiation safety protocols and optimize dose
- Ensure high-quality images with correct labeling and documentation in the EPIC EMR
- Maintain and monitor a dosimetry badge; adhere to ALARA principles
- Collaborate with radiologists and other healthcare professionals to meet imaging and patient care needs
- Provide flexible coverage across assigned facilities, including on-call shifts as required
Requirements
- Current State of Hawaii Radiologic Technologist license (radiographer) by start of assignment
- ARRT certification
- Basic Life Support (BLS) certification
- Minimum of 2 years of independent radiologic technologist experience
- Proficiency with radiographic equipment including DR fixed, DR fluoro, C-arms, portable DR; knowledge of radiation safety and dosimetry
- Ability to work in a hospital radiology setting and provide coverage across multiple sites as needed
- Experience with Epic EMR is preferred
